Increasing Threats of Cyberattacks on Critical Infrastructure
The rising threat of cyberattacks targeting critical infrastructure is an alarming trend. The recent investigation into a massive power outage in Spain, suspected to be caused by computer sabotage, marks a growing concern. According to a report, the Spanish judiciary is exploring this potential cyberattack as the cause, which could be classified as “terrorism.”
In recent years, attacks like these have highlighted the vulnerability of essential services such as power grids, water supplies, and transportation systems. In the United States alone, the Cybersecurity and Infrastructure Security Agency (CISA) reported a significant rise in cyber incidents targeting these sectors from 2020 to 2023, with an estimated increase in the number of incidents by 30%.
The Growing Role of Cybersecurity in National Security
Nations around the world are recognizing the critical importance of cybersecurity in national security. For example, the European Union has implemented the EU Cybersecurity Act to enhance cooperation and establish common standards across member states. These measures aim to bolster defenses against potential threats by improving information sharing and response strategies.
A real-life example underscoring this trend is the cyberattack on the Colonial Pipeline in 2021, which disrupted fuel supply along the East Coast of the United States. The positive takeaway from this incident was the rapid recovery facilitated by effective collaboration between government and private entities. However, it also reaffirmed that robust cybersecurity measures are indispensable.
Building Resilience in Critical Infrastructure
Building resilience into critical infrastructure is a key trend. This involves designing systems that can quickly recover from disruptions, whether caused by natural disasters, cyberattacks, or other disruptions. Resilient infrastructure ensures continuity of essential services, thereby reducing the socio-economic impacts of such events.
One approach is adopting more advanced technologies, such as artificial intelligence (AI) and machine learning (ML), to predict and mitigate attacks proactively. For instance, AI-based systems have been deployed in parts of Europe to monitor network traffic for anomalies, which helps in early detection of potential cyber threats.
International Cooperation and Best Practices
The need for international cooperation is evidenced by the global nature of cyber threats, which often transcend national borders. Initiatives such as the Global Forum on Cyber Expertise (GFCE) promote collaboration among countries to share knowledge and best practices. Additionally, multilateral agreements are crucial in tackling state-sponsored cyber activities.
A prominent example is the Budapest Convention on Cybercrime, the first international treaty seeking to address Internet and computer crime, which has been instrumental in forging a multinational approach to cybercrime mitigation and enforcement.

What is the role of AI in cybersecurity?
AI is pivotal in modern cybersecurity strategies. It helps in automating threat detection and response, reducing the time taken to mitigate potential threats.
How can organizations protect critical infrastructure?
Organizations can protect critical infrastructure by implementing robust cybersecurity protocols, fostering public-private partnerships, and investing in regular training and simulations to prepare for potential cyber incidents.
What are some strategies to increase infrastructure resilience?
Key strategies include the adoption of redundant systems, regular stress-testing of infrastructure, and enhancing system adaptability through smart technologies.
